IP查询
查询
你查询的IP:[59.155.134.23] 地理位置:中国–上海–上海电信
最新查询
122.64.196.127
123.98.132.188
114.28.139.15
124.16.43.35
116.13.226.181
221.130.111.185
221.196.43.74
218.96.157.84
125.169.223.34
59.155.134.23
121.46.18.143
219.224.110.89
203.86.134.3
116.58.208.108
210.12.44.69
119.44.254.161
192.83.169.81
119.3.23.43
210.2.200.108
123.249.79.21
192.83.122.255
203.212.196.103
120.24.152.122
121.40.184.241
202.127.40.132
220.101.192.154
211.64.173.70
203.208.157.194
203.132.32.26
116.192.156.84
169.211.1.243